Seniority issue of govt servant in hp.

Sir / Mam,

My wife joined Primary Education Department, Himachal Pradesh as Volunteer Teacher in January, 1992 alongwith other around 6000 candidates.  These candidates, after imparting special training certificate by the govt. of Himachal Pradesh, were regularised on 01-08-1998 collectively. 


Since the date of joining of all the candidates on the date of regularisation i.e. 01-08-1998 is the same for all the 6000 candidates and at the same time there was no other selection critaria or merit (because these candidates were already working as volunteer teachers) hence fixation of seniority has to be on the basis of date of birth /
the senior most in age is preferred as senior among all the candidates within one district (being district cadre).  That means a person born on 01-01-1960 must be given preference / priority in the seniority list than a person who is born on 01-04-1960. But while fixing the seniority, the department did not follow this principle and fixed the seniority on mixed basis.

Sir, I seek your legal opinion in context with CCA & CCS rules of Govt. of H.P. and Apex Court / High Court orders in this regard.  Kindly guide me thoroughly.

I would like to mention here that the Guidelines issued by Department of Personnel & Training (Govt. of India) vide notification DoP&T’s O.M. No.20011/1/2008-Estt.(D) Dated 11th November 2010 titled "Instructions and Guidelines on Seniority" are silent on this point.
